Prime News: Experts Say North Korea May Have Link to WannaCry Virus

http://ift.tt/eA8V8J

Cyber security experts pointed out that North Korea may have connections with the recent WannaCry cyber attack which has infiltrated data in 200,000 computers in 150 nations last week.

On Monday, Kaspersky Lab and Symantec said that certain code in a previous version of the ransomware software had also been noticed in programs utilized by the Lazarus Group, which researchers from several entities have recognized as a hacking operation managed by North Korea.

But the two companies noted it was too soon to tell whether Pyongyang was involved in the assaults, according to the technical evidence released on Twitter by Google security researcher Neel Mehta.

The hacking incidents are considered one of the fastest-spreading fraudulent acts on file.

Kaspersky Lab and Symantec said they have to review the code thoroughly and asked the assistance of their fellow in analyzing it.
